PoolTogether Custom Prize Strategy
Example project demonstrating a custom prize strategy. Fork this project to easily create and test your own prize stratgies.
Setup
First clone the repository then run:
$ yarn
Copy over .envrc.example to .envrc
$ cp .envrc.example .envrc
Make sure to update the enviroment variables with suitable values. You'll want to administer any pools you create, so be sure to use a mnemonic that you used to create a prize pool.
Now enable the env vars using direnv
$ direnv allow
Setup PoolTogether Contracts as a separate project
Clone the PoolTogether Contracts repository in another directory:
$ cd ..
$ git clone [email protected]:pooltogether/pooltogether-pool-contracts.git
$ cd pooltogether-pool-contracts
$ git checkout version-3
Notice that we check out the version-3
branch.
Follow the setup instruction in the README
Now start a local node:
$ yarn start
You should now have a local node running that is fully bootstrapped with:
- PoolTogether contracts
- Mock DAI
- Mock Compound cDai
- Mock yEarn yDAI Vault
Deploy the Custom Prize Strategy
$ yarn deploy-pt
This will compile and deploy the contracts against the local node started in the other project.
Test it out!
Create a prize pool in the normal way, and then try swapping out the strategy!
